// eefw-security-173-start if (!function_exists('eefw_home_hosts')) { function eefw_home_hosts() { $host = wp_parse_url(home_url(), PHP_URL_HOST); $hosts = array(); if ($host) { $hosts[] = strtolower($host); if (stripos($host, 'www.') === 0) { $hosts[] = strtolower(substr($host, 4)); } else { $hosts[] = 'www.' . strtolower($host); } } return array_values(array_unique($hosts)); } function eefw_allowed_hosts() { $common = array( 's.w.org','stats.wp.com','www.googletagmanager.com','tagmanager.google.com', 'www.google-analytics.com','ssl.google-analytics.com','region1.google-analytics.com', 'analytics.google.com','www.google.com','www.gstatic.com','ssl.gstatic.com', 'www.recaptcha.net','recaptcha.net','challenges.cloudflare.com','js.stripe.com', 'www.paypal.com','sandbox.paypal.com','www.sandbox.paypal.com', 'maps.googleapis.com','maps.gstatic.com','www.youtube.com','youtube.com', 'www.youtube-nocookie.com','youtube-nocookie.com','s.ytimg.com','i.ytimg.com', 'player.vimeo.com','f.vimeocdn.com','i.vimeocdn.com', 'fonts.googleapis.com','fonts.gstatic.com','cdn.jsdelivr.net' ); return array_values(array_unique(array_merge(eefw_home_hosts(), $common))); } function eefw_normalize_url($url) { if (!is_string($url) || $url === '') return $url; if (strpos($url, '//') === 0) return (is_ssl() ? 'https:' : 'http:') . $url; return $url; } function eefw_is_relative_url($url) { return is_string($url) && $url !== '' && strpos($url, '/') === 0 && strpos($url, '//') !== 0; } function eefw_host_allowed($host) { if (!$host) return true; return in_array(strtolower($host), eefw_allowed_hosts(), true); } function eefw_url_allowed($url) { if (!is_string($url) || $url === '') return true; if (eefw_is_relative_url($url)) return true; $url = eefw_normalize_url($url); $host = wp_parse_url($url, PHP_URL_HOST); if (!$host) return true; return eefw_host_allowed($host); } add_filter('script_loader_src', function($src) { if (!eefw_url_allowed($src)) return false; return $src; }, 9999); add_action('wp_enqueue_scripts', function() { global $wp_scripts; if (!isset($wp_scripts->registered) || !is_array($wp_scripts->registered)) return; foreach ($wp_scripts->registered as $handle => $obj) { if (!empty($obj->src) && !eefw_url_allowed($obj->src)) { wp_dequeue_script($handle); wp_deregister_script($handle); } } }, 9999); add_action('template_redirect', function() { if (is_admin() || (defined('REST_REQUEST') && REST_REQUEST) || (defined('DOING_AJAX') && DOING_AJAX)) return; ob_start(function($html) { if (!is_string($html) || $html === '') return $html; $html = preg_replace_callback( '#]*)\\bsrc=([\'\"])(.*?)\\2([^>]*)>\\s*<\/script>#is', function($m) { $src = html_entity_decode($m[3], ENT_QUOTES | ENT_HTML5, 'UTF-8'); if (!eefw_url_allowed($src)) return ''; return $m[0]; }, $html ); $bad_needles = array_map('base64_decode', explode(',', 'Y2hlY2suZmlyc3Qtbm9kZS5yb2Nrcw==,dGVzdGlvLmVjYXJ0ZGV2LmNvbQ==,Y2FwdGNoYV9zZWVu,Y3RwX3Bhc3Nf,aW5zZXJ0QWRqYWNlbnRIVE1MKA==,d2luZG93LmFkZEV2ZW50TGlzdGVuZXIo,ZmV0Y2go,bmV3IEZ1bmN0aW9uKA==,ZXZhbCg=,YXRvYig=' )); $html = preg_replace_callback( '#]*>.*?<\/script>#is', function($m) use ($bad_needles) { foreach ($bad_needles as $needle) { if (stripos($m[0], $needle) !== false) return ''; } return $m[0]; }, $html ); return $html; }); }, 1); add_action('send_headers', function() { if (headers_sent()) return; $hosts = eefw_allowed_hosts(); $h2 = array('\'self\''); foreach ($hosts as $hh) $h2[] = 'https://' . $hh; $sc = implode(' ', array_unique(array_merge($h2, array('\'unsafe-inline\'', '\'unsafe-eval\'')))); $st = implode(' ', array_unique(array_merge(array('\'self\'', '\'unsafe-inline\''), array('https://fonts.googleapis.com')))); $ft = implode(' ', array_unique(array_merge(array('\'self\'', 'data:'), array('https://fonts.gstatic.com')))); $ig = implode(' ', array_unique(array_merge(array('\'self\'', 'data:', 'blob:'), $h2))); $fr =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.youtube.com','https://www.youtube-nocookie.com', 'https://player.vimeo.com','https://www.google.com', 'https://challenges.cloudflare.com','https://js.stripe.com', 'https://www.paypal.com','https://sandbox.paypal.com' )))); $cn =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.google-analytics.com','https://region1.google-analytics.com', 'https://analytics.google.com','https://maps.googleapis.com', 'https://maps.gstatic.com','https://challenges.cloudflare.com', 'https://js.stripe.com','https://www.paypal.com','https://sandbox.paypal.com' )))); $p = array( "default-src 'self'", 'script-src ' . $sc, 'style-src ' . $st, 'font-src ' . $ft, 'img-src ' . $ig, 'frame-src ' . $fr, 'connect-src ' . $cn, "object-src 'none'", "base-uri 'self'", "form-action 'self' https://www.paypal.com https://sandbox.paypal.com" ); header('Content-Security-Policy: ' . implode('; ', $p)); }, 999); } // eefw-security-173-end FreshCasinoUK Betting Hub: Your Winning Spot – Dallas Area Municipal Authority

FreshCasinoUK Betting Hub: Your Winning Spot



Review: Fresh Casino for UK Players

Fresh Casino presents itself as a modern online casino tailored to players who want a clean interface‚ fast navigation and a wide selection of slots and live dealer tables. This review focuses on what UK players can expect: the sign-up flow‚ game library‚ promotions including the elusive fresh casino promo code‚ payment options popular in the United Kingdom‚ and responsible gambling features.

First impressions and registration

The homepage loads quickly on desktop and mobile. Registration is streamlined: an email‚ password and a few personal details. UK players should be ready to verify identity with a passport or driving licence and a proof of address — standard practice to comply with age and anti-money-laundering checks. Expect the verification to take from a few hours up to a couple of days depending on the documents you upload.

Bonuses and the fresh casino promo code

Welcome offers at Fresh Casino are competitive‚ usually combining a deposit bonus with free spins on popular slots. If you’re hunting for value‚ keep an eye out for the fresh casino promo code field at registration or on the cashier page. Entering a valid code can unlock higher match percentages or additional spins. Promotions frequently change‚ so claim codes quickly and read the wagering requirements carefully, UK players should pay attention to maximum bet limits while bonus funds are active.

Game Selection and Live Casino

FreshCasinoUK Betting Hub: Your Winning Spot

Fresh Casino aggregates content from leading providers and smaller studios. Slots come in all flavors: classic three-reel titles‚ modern video slots with bonus mechanics‚ and Megaways releases. Table games include multiple blackjack and roulette variants‚ baccarat and some video poker. The live casino space is staffed by established providers‚ offering UK-friendly tables with English-speaking dealers and standard table limits for casual and high-stakes players alike.

Unique game features

  • Progressive jackpot slots and daily drops for big-win potential.
  • Demo mode on many slots lets you try games without risking funds.
  • VIP or tournament ladders for players who like competitive play.

Payments‚ Withdrawals and Speed

For UK customers‚ Fresh Casino supports familiar methods: debit cards (Visa/Mastercard)‚ e-wallets (PayPal‚ Skrill‚ Neteller where available)‚ Apple Pay on compatible devices‚ and bank transfers. Withdrawal speeds depend on the chosen method — e-wallets are typically the fastest. Identification checks can delay the first cashout‚ so uploading verification documents during registration avoids later holds.

Currency and limits

Accounts can be held in GBP‚ making bets and deposits straightforward for UK players. Minimum deposit and withdrawal amounts are reasonable; however‚ large wins may require additional checks before funds are released.

Security‚ Licensing and Responsible Play

Security uses industry-standard encryption. Fresh Casino implements account verification‚ deposit limits‚ and self-exclusion tools to meet responsible gambling expectations. UK players should confirm whether specific offers or features are restricted in their jurisdiction and always use the responsible gambling tools provided.

Customer Support

Support is accessible via live chat during peak hours‚ with email support for complex queries. Response times are generally quick on chat; email can take longer. The help centre contains basic FAQs and payment guides useful for new customers.

Pros and Cons

  • Pros: Modern interface‚ broad game library‚ mobile-friendly‚ competitive bonus structure.
  • Cons: Promotions may change frequently; verification can slow initial withdrawals; some payment methods vary by region.

Comments on the topic of Games

Promo Codes and Bonuses

Using a fresh casino promo code can be the difference between a modest starter bonus and a much more generous package. Always check the promotional terms: qualifying games‚ max cashout from bonus wins‚ and stake limits while bonuses are active. Seasonal codes appear around major events — check email newsletters or the promotions page before depositing.

Strategies and Tips

For slots‚ manage your bankroll by setting session limits and choosing RTP rates that suit your preferences. Look for games with free spins or bonus retriggers if you enjoy extended play sessions. In table games‚ favour variants with favourable house edges and learn basic strategy for blackjack to reduce volatility. Always track your wins and losses for better budgeting — small consistent wins are preferable to chasing large recoveries.

Questions and answers

Frequently asked questions

  1. Can UK players use a fresh casino promo code?
    Yes‚ where offered. Enter the code at registration or the cashier to unlock the advertised bonus. Make sure to check the expiry and wagering terms.
  2. How long do withdrawals take?
    It depends on the method. E-wallets are fastest (often within 24 hours after processing)‚ card payments and bank transfers can take 2–5 business days.
  3. Is there a mobile app?
    Fresh Casino is fully mobile-optimised and may offer a downloadable app in some regions. The mobile site supports most games and payment methods used on desktop.

How to questions

  1. How to claim a bonus with a promo code?
    Log in‚ go to the cashier or promotions page‚ enter the code in the promo code field before depositing‚ then make the qualifying deposit. Check the bonus ledger for wagering details.
  2. How to verify my account?
    Upload a copy of identity (passport/driving licence) and a proof of address (utility bill or bank statement). Verification can be completed in the account settings or sent to support.

Final verdict

Fresh Casino is a solid option for UK players looking for a contemporary casino experience with a broad range of slots and live dealer options. The presence of promotional codes like the fresh casino promo code can boost early value‚ but always read terms. Security measures and responsible gambling tools are in place‚ and mobile play is smooth. If fast withdrawals and the exact mix of payment options are priorities‚ confirm available methods before committing large sums.

Quick checklist for UK players

  • Confirm account currency is set to GBP.
  • Search for an active fresh casino promo code before your first deposit.
  • Upload verification documents early to speed up withdrawals.
  • Use session limits and self-exclusion features if play becomes risky.

Overall‚ Fresh Casino stands as a modern‚ player-friendly destination. It rewards careful players who use promo codes wisely and manage their bankroll. Newcomers should start with smaller stakes and explore demo modes before betting real money.